XCOM 2 Trophy List

The XCOM 2 trophy list consists of 81 trophies, including 60 bronze, 18 silver, 2 gold, and 1 platinum trophy. The trophies are divided into various categories, with some requiring players to complete specific missions or achieve certain goals.

Some trophies are easy to obtain, such as the First Blood trophy, which is awarded for completing the tactical tutorial. Other trophies, such as the Exquisite Timing trophy, are much more challenging and require players to beat the game on Commander difficulty by a certain date.

The trophy list also includes trophies for killing enemies with heavy weapons, completing missions without losing any soldiers, and achieving certain milestones in the game. Exquisite Timing Trophy

The Exquisite Timing trophy is one of the most challenging trophies to achieve in XCOM 2, requiring players to beat the game on Commander difficulty by July 1st. This trophy is considered ultra rare, with only 0.1% of players managing to earn it. To achieve this trophy, players must have a deep understanding of the game mechanics and be able to make strategic decisions quickly. The trophy requires a high level of skill and dedication, and players must be able to balance their resources and make the most of their soldiers’ abilities. Heavy Weapon Trophies

The Heavy Weapon trophies in XCOM 2 require players to kill an enemy with every heavy weapon in the game. This can be a challenging task, as it requires players to have access to all of the heavy weapons and to be able to use them effectively in combat. The trophies are available for each type of heavy weapon, and players must earn them separately.
